Transaction 584b9a2411d1c8ecfede0254a46af76ac16ce4957d87684e0d36c45ed2850301
1 Input
1 Output
-
584b9a2411d1c8ecfede0254a46af76ac16ce4957d87684e0d36c45ed2850301:0
- value
- 1528603
- script pubkey
- OP_0 OP_PUSHBYTES_20 235d9816a24e9a9b044bdd24dfb636625025274e
- address
- bc1qydwes94zf6dfkpztm5jdld3kvfgz2f6wlj4qmp